    Yes R.I.P. Domsey's I used to love that place. As for Beacon's closet, they are not very friendly at all and are very picky about what they take and only give a pittance for it but then charge sky high prices in the store. Out of a few garbage bags full of nice good condition and quality clothing they may take 3 or 4 pieces at best. Then they will tell you that you can leave the rest and they will "donate" it. A friend of mine did that because he just wanted to be done with it and went back a few days later and saw his "donated" clothing on the racks. BOO!

    Re/Dress NYC buys clothing sizes Large and above and accessories of all sizes. We offer 25% in cash or 40% in store credit of what we price the items at. Check us out. 109 Boerum Place.
